매일 반복되는 단순 데이터 입력과 정리에 30분 이상을 쓰고 있다면, 당신은 이미 매달 수십만 원의 보이지 않는 기회비용을 허비하고 있습니다. 구글 시트 자동화를 무작정 시작하기 전 가장 먼저 내려야 할 결론은 ‘내 데이터가 시스템으로 처리하기에 충분히 정형화되었는가’를 판단하는 것이며, 성공의 핵심은 화려한 도구가 아니라 유지보수 비용과 구글의 실행 한도를 계산하는 냉정한 전략에 있습니다.
비용 낭비 없는 업무 시스템을 구축하려면 1) 예외 없는 반복 규칙을 선별하고, 2) 데이터 업데이트 빈도에 따라 무료 스크립트와 유료 툴을 배분하며, 3) 실행 실패 시 즉시 알림이 오도록 구조화하는 3단계 순서로 지금 바로 실행해 보세요.
내가 지금 하려는 업무가 자동화했을 때 진짜 이득인지 어떻게 판단하나요?
자동화를 시작하기 전 내려야 할 가장 냉정한 결론은 ‘시스템을 설계하고 고치는 시간’이 ‘수동으로 작업하는 시간’보다 적어야 한다는 것입니다. 매주 양식이 바뀌는 외부 데이터나 사람의 주관적 판단이 섞여야 하는 업무는 애초에 시스템화의 대상이 아닙니다. 규칙이 100% 고정되어 있고, 입력값이 정형화된 영역에서만 자동화는 비로소 가치를 발휘합니다. 판단이 서지 않는다면 딱 일주일만 수동 작업을 기록해 보세요. 그중 단 한 번도 예외가 발생하지 않은 업무가 바로 0순위 타겟입니다.
단순 복붙이 팀 전체의 데이터 신뢰도를 무너뜨리는 숨은 기회비용
단순 데이터 입력은 단순히 귀찮은 일이 아니라, 당신의 뇌가 더 중요한 결정을 내리지 못하게 방해하는 ‘인지적 부하’입니다. 실수가 용납되지 않는 재무나 재고 관리 업무에서 발생하는 휴먼 에러는 나중에 전체 데이터의 신뢰도를 무너뜨리는 치명적인 결과를 초래합니다. 구글 공식 가이드에 따르면 기본적인 반복 작업은 내장된 매크로 기록 기능만으로도 충분히 구현 가능합니다. 하지만 실무자의 입장에서 볼 때, 복잡한 예외 상황을 고려하지 않은 자동화는 조용히 에러가 누적되는 리스크를 안고 있습니다. 따라서 자동화는 비즈니스 손실을 막기 위한 ‘데이터 방어선’으로 접근해야 하며, 더 자세한 리스크 관리법은 수익 리스크 관리 가이드를 참고할 수 있습니다.
데이터 업데이트 빈도를 계산하지 않고 유료 툴부터 쓰면 생기는 청구서 리스크
성능이 좋다고 무턱대고 Zapier나 Make 같은 유료 노코드 툴을 시트에 연결하면 예상치 못한 비용 문제에 직면할 수 있습니다. Zapier 요금제 정책을 보면, 초당 수십 건씩 업데이트되는 실시간 데이터를 유료 툴로 처리할 경우 ‘작업(Task) 당 과금’ 방식 때문에 비용이 기하급수적으로 늘어납니다. 편집자 판단: 데이터 업데이트 빈도가 높은 단순 기록 업무는 반드시 시트 내부에서 구동되는 무료 시스템을 우선 구축해야 불필요한 고정 지출을 막을 수 있습니다.
무료 앱스 스크립트와 유료 노코드 툴, 내 상황에서 돈 아끼는 최선의 선택지는?
내 상황에 맞는 최적의 도구를 선택하는 것이 절반의 성공입니다. 아래 비교표를 통해 예산을 낭비하지 않는 최선의 선택을 하세요.
| 구분 | 구글 앱스 스크립트 (GAS) | 외부 노코드 툴 (Zapier 등) |
|---|---|---|
| 비용 구조 | 무료 (계정 기본 할당량 내) | 실행 횟수(Task)당 과금 |
| 핵심 장점 | 유지비 0원, 대량 데이터 가공에 유리 | 외부 서비스(슬랙, 노션) 간편 연동 |
| 치명적 단점 | 기초적인 코드 이해 필요 | 데이터 통신량이 많을수록 비용 급증 |
| 추천 상황 | 시트 내 고빈도 연산 및 정리 | 다른 서비스 간의 조건부 알림 전송 |
에러가 나도 데이터가 망가지지 않는 3단계 실행 파이프라인
안정적인 파이프라인을 구축하려면 단순히 코드를 실행하는 것을 넘어, 에러가 발생했을 때 데이터가 손상되지 않도록 보호하는 구조가 필요합니다. 아래는 필수 점검 항목을 포함한 실행 순서입니다.
- 1단계 (트리거 및 샌드박스): 무엇이 동작을 시작할지 정의하고, 실시간 운영 시트가 아닌 복사된 더미 데이터에서 로직을 먼저 검증합니다.
- 2단계 (예외 처리 로직): 데이터가 없는 빈 셀이나 잘못된 형식을 만났을 때 스크립트가 멈추지 않고 다음 행으로 넘어가도록 스킵(Skip) 설정을 추가합니다.
- 3단계 (즉각 알림망 구축): 실행이 실패하거나 조건이 어긋날 경우, 담당자에게 지메일이나 슬랙으로 즉시 알림이 발송되도록 설정하여 대응 지연을 방지합니다.
계정마다 다른 ‘실행 한도’를 모르면 자동화는 예고 없이 멈춥니다
구글 앱스 스크립트 할당량 문서에 따르면 스크립트 총 실행 시간은 일반 개인 계정 기준 하루 90분, 워크스페이스 계정은 하루 6시간으로 엄격히 제한되어 있습니다. 편집자 주: 이 수치는 구글 서버 자원 보호를 위한 강제 셧다운 기준입니다. 따라서 실무에서 수만 행의 데이터를 처리할 때는 셀을 하나씩 반복해서 읽지 말고, 배열로 묶어 한 번에 읽고 쓰는(getValues, setValues) 방식을 채택하는 것이 선택이 아닌 필수입니다. 최적화되지 않은 코드는 순식간에 할당량을 소진하게 만듭니다.
사내 보안 정책으로 ‘권한 승인’이 막힐 때 취해야 할 현실적인 우회로
회사용 워크스페이스 환경에서는 권한 승인 단계에서 보안 관리자의 정책에 의해 차단되는 경우가 빈번합니다. 이럴 때는 무리하게 정책 우회를 시도하기보다, 구글 생태계 내부(지메일, 캘린더 등)에서만 데이터가 순환되도록 구조를 단순화하는 전략이 필요합니다. 더 유연하고 안전하게 시스템을 연결하는 방법론은 쇼트폼 자동화 가이드에서 다룬 설계 방식을 응용해 볼 수 있습니다.
자주 묻는 질문과 팀 도입 시의 실제 반론
Q. ChatGPT가 짜준 코드를 회사 시트에 바로 붙여 넣어도 보안상 안전할까요?
코드 로직 자체는 문제가 없더라도, 코드를 생성할 때 사내 기밀 데이터나 개인정보를 프롬프트에 넣는 행위 자체가 심각한 보안 위협입니다. 또한 발급받은 API 키를 코드 안에 직접 노출(Hardcoding)하지 말고, 구글 시트의 ‘스크립트 속성(Property Service)’에 별도로 저장하여 호출하는 방식으로 보안을 물리적으로 분리해야 합니다.
Q. 무료인 앱스 스크립트만 써도 충분할 텐데, 굳이 유료 툴 결제를 고민해야 할 이유가 있나요?
유지보수 인건비 때문입니다. 앱스 스크립트는 구글 시트의 UI가 바뀌거나 API가 업데이트될 때마다 코드를 직접 수정해야 합니다. 반면 유료 툴은 연동 안정성을 해당 서비스가 책임지므로, 코딩이 불가능한 팀원도 에러 발생 시 직관적으로 문제를 파악하고 수정할 수 있습니다. 시스템 관리자의 시간당 단가가 유료 툴 월 구독료보다 비싸다면 결제하는 것이 경제적입니다.
내 업무 해방을 위해 지금 바로 확인해야 할 다음 단계
단순 반복 작업을 걷어내 하루 1~2시간의 여유를 얻었다면, 이제 그 시간을 부가가치를 창출하는 전략적 업무에 투입할 차례입니다. 현재 상황에 맞는 다음 단계를 확인하고 즉시 실행으로 옮기세요.
| 독자 상태 | 다음 행동 | 읽지 않을 경우 생기는 비용 | 읽으면 해결되는 문제 |
|---|---|---|---|
| 빠른 수익화를 원하는 분 | 쇼트폼 자동화 가이드 읽기 | 노동 집약적 부업으로 인한 번아웃 리스크 | 최소 시간으로 고효율 콘텐츠 생산망 구축 |
| 안정적 운영을 원하는 분 | 수익 리스크 관리 가이드 읽기 | 에러 발생 시 대처 불가로 인한 신뢰도 하락 | 데이터 손실 방지 및 안정적인 현금 흐름 보호 |